Rask et al identified risk factors for oral mucositis in children with ac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) treated with high dose methotrexate (MTX). The authors are from Aarhus University Hospital in Denmark and Karolinska Hospital in Stockholm.


 

Molecular weight MTX: 454.45 g

 

Doses of MTX: 5 or 8 grams per square meter BSA infused over 24 hours

 

Risk factors for oral mucositis with WHO Grade 1 or higher:

(1) high plasma methotrexate concentration (in µmol/L) at 28 hours

(2) low ratio of plasma 7-hydroxy-MTX to MTX at 66 hours after starting the transfusion

(3) low systemic clearance of MTX (in mL per min per square meter) during steady state

 

These findings indicate slow elimination with drug accumulation.
